About Garden Homes Park in Ann Arbor

Garden Homes Park is an 11-acre neighborhood park located in the northwest corner of Ann Arbor, Michigan, just east of North Maple Road and south of M-14. This park is central to the surrounding residential area, offering a peaceful retreat with its blend of open lawns, wooded areas, and interconnecting paved pathways. The park is easily accessible and designed for multiple recreational purposes, accommodating visitors of all ages.

The park features a main play structure, which is accessible and includes elements to engage children, such as a mini-structure with a dinosaur theme that is particularly appealing to preschoolers. There are also benches and picnic tables scattered throughout the park, making it a family-friendly space where people can relax or enjoy outdoor meals. The paved pathways, which extend over 20,000 feet, are perfect for walking, running, or leisurely strolls while connecting different parts of the park. Additionally, the park's smooth surfaces ensure accessibility for strollers and wheelchairs.
